Transaction 6c93a92f86802af875005622fa84c9e49a3d54d8ea289b3964cee67cdddbde90
1 Input
1 Output
-
6c93a92f86802af875005622fa84c9e49a3d54d8ea289b3964cee67cdddbde90:0
- value
- 1305299
- script pubkey
- OP_0 OP_PUSHBYTES_20 e8fb8472aa74a6f93e79126a997eb5e14dfd2fe4
- address
- bc1qaracgu42wjn0j0nezf4fjl44u9xl6tlyuylhaj